
Vishvaa Rajakumar
Vishvaa Rajakumar is a 20-year-old Indian university student who gained international recognition by winning the Memory League World Championship in February 2023. He accomplished the remarkable feat of memorizing 80 random digits in just 13.5 seconds, showcasing his extraordinary memory skills. Rajakumar utilizes techniques such as the 'method of loci,' also known as the memory palace technique, to enhance his memorization abilities. With aspirations to become a memory coach and establish an institution in India to teach these memory techniques, he is dedicated to sharing his expertise and passion for memory training with others.
